Prometheus vs Apache Kafka: Which Should You Choose in 2026?

Choosing between Prometheus and Apache Kafka comes down to understanding what each tool does best. This comparison breaks down the key differences so you can make an informed decision based on your specific needs, not marketing claims.

Short on time? Here's the quick answer

We've tested both tools. Here's who should pick what:

Prometheus

Open-source monitoring and alerting toolkit

Best for you if:

  • • You need something completely free
  • • You need devops features specifically

Apache Kafka

Distributed event streaming for real-time data pipelines

Best for you if:

  • • You need data & databases features specifically
At a Glance
PrometheusPrometheus
Apache KafkaApache Kafka
Price
FreePaid
Best For
DevOpsData & Databases
Rating
92/10092/100
FeaturePrometheusApache Kafka
Pricing ModelFreePaid
Editorial Score
92
92
Community RatingNo ratings yetNo ratings yet
Total Reviews00
Community Upvotes
0
0
Categories
DevOps
Data & Databases

Understanding the Differences

Both Prometheus and Apache Kafka solve similar problems, but they approach them differently.Prometheus positions itself as "open-source monitoring and alerting toolkit" while Apache Kafkafocuses on "distributed event streaming for real-time data pipelines". These differences matter depending on what you're trying to accomplish.

When to Choose Prometheus

Prometheus makes sense if you're looking for a completely free solution.

When to Choose Apache Kafka

Apache Kafka is worth considering if you need a professional-grade tool.

Who Should Use What?

Bootstrapped or small team?

When every dollar counts, Prometheus lets you get started without pulling out your credit card.

We'd pick: Prometheus

Growing fast?

Your team doubled last quarter and you need tools that won't break when you add 50 more people. Apache Kafka is built for teams that are leveling up.

We'd pick: Apache Kafka

Enterprise with complex needs?

You need SSO, compliance certifications, and a support team that picks up the phone. Apache Kafka takes enterprise seriously.

We'd pick: Apache Kafka

Still not sure? Answer these 3 questions

1

How much can you spend?

Nothing at all? Prometheus is completely free.

2

Do you care what other users think?

Both have similar review counts. Read a few before you commit.

3

Expert opinion or crowd wisdom?

Our team rated Prometheus higher (92/100). But the community has upvoted Apache Kafka more (0 votes). Pick your source of truth.

Key Takeaways

What Prometheus Does Better

  • Our recommendation for most use cases

Consider Apache Kafka If

  • Its specific features better match your workflow
  • You prefer its interface or design approach

The Bottom Line

If we had to pick one, we'd go with Prometheus (92/100). But the honest answer is that "better" depends on your situation. Prometheus scores higher in our analysis, but Apache Kafka might be the right choice if its specific strengths align with what you need most. Take advantage of free trials to test both before committing.

Frequently Asked Questions

Is Prometheus or Apache Kafka better?

Based on our analysis, Prometheus scores higher with 92/100. Prometheus isfree while Apache Kafka is paid. The best choice depends on your specific needs and budget. We recommend testing both with free trials if available.

Can I switch from Prometheus to Apache Kafka easily?

Migration difficulty varies. Check if both tools support data export/import in compatible formats. Some tools offer migration assistance or have integration partners who can help with the transition.

Do Prometheus and Apache Kafka offer free trials?

Most software in this category offers free trials or free tiers. Prometheus is completely free.Apache Kafka is paid with potential trial. Visit their websites for current trial offers.

Related Comparisons & Resources

Compare other tools